Jim Maler
[edit] Biography
Jim Maler (James Michael Maler) was born on August 16, 1958 in New York, New York. He made his Major League debut on September 3, 1981 for the Seattle Mariners. In 1982, his rookie year, he hit .226 with 4 home runs and 26 RBI. Maler played for the Seattle Mariners for his entire 3 year career.

[edit] Transactions
- Selected by Seattle Mariners in the 1st round (5th pick overall) of the free-agent draft (January 10, 1978).
- Traded by Seattle Mariners to New York Mets in exchange for John Semprini (January 15, 1984).
